What is a call to action? 

In business marketing, a call to action is what you want your target customer to do. Do you want them to call you, buy your art, download a file, share your content, or attend an event? What do you really need your audience to do? Make up your mind and have a focused plan on the actions you want your target audience to take.

How to Promote Art

At TechDesigno, there are diverse client needs for business in a variety of industries, including how to promote art. One specific client is the West Orange Arts Council, located on Valley Road in West Orange, New Jersey. They thrive on managing an in-person art gallery that hosts events, workshops, classes, and sells local art in their gift shop each weekend. They had a website. They had social media, but for a long time the two things were not really interacting to yield proper call to action results. 

The most important part about having a website and social media is to link them in such a way that social media followers have to go to your site for more information. From July through December of last year, the non-profit art organization was able to increase online traffic and promote the arts with social media. How? 

Promote the arts with social media 

These are some examples of easy tips to promote the arts with social media: 

  • Make sure your Instagram (or other social media) settings are public and not restricted at all so that everyone may see your content. 

Between 8AM and 1PM, they were able to get 10 new followers to the West Orange Arts Council’s Instagram - just by checking their visibility settings. 

  • Post regularly and use temporary newsfeed pushers, like stories, to engage more viewers. 

Posting regularly is important to social media algorithms to boost online traffic. You will increase online traffic by making sure you share your own posts in stories and across social media platform channels. Post on Instagram? Be sure to share it on Facebook, too. Made a cool TikTok? Post it on Instagram. Wrote a new blog on your site with amazing visual art photos? Great! Now, be sure to screenshot excerpts and post to your social media with links to your website. 

  • Make realistic growth goals. Use 10-25% increase on your desired results. 

By posting, sharing, and making the account more interactive with the website and events, the West Orange Arts Council saw a growth of over 200 net followers and an ongoing engagement and account reach that ranged from 10-25% each week of active marketing campaigns. This is organic marketing - quality over quantity.

Social Media Artist Promotion  

If you have an art opening show or featuring a special event with an artist, social media artist promotion is a free and easy way to get the word out. Being generous with your platform is the key to being authentic with followers. It is normal to lose followers in every business industry, and that’s why consistent activity with posts will yield the best net results. Never underestimate the power of building relationships online to promote the arts with social media. 

Net results are what is left when you subtract unfollowers from total followers in a given period of time. For example, in one month, West Orange Arts Council had 18 new followers, but 9 unfollows, which still yielded an overall 9 follower growth. Don’t let unfollows bother you, but pay attention to any patterns of following and unfollowing, if you are focusing too much on one topic within your content. This is why highlighting individual artists and other entities besides yourself is a healthy way to increase online traffic. If you’re lucky, those people will return the favor and tag you or share your posts.
